Burial will be in Evergreen Memorial Park Cemetery under direction of Community Funeral Home of Tyler. Mrs. Bizor died Jan. 24, 2015, at East Texas Medical Center.
She was born Nov. 11, 1921, in Crockett and had resided in last 68 years in Tyler. She attended William High School, Crockett. She was a member of Jones Valley Church of God in Christ and the mother of Jones Valley Church of God in Christ, president of Deaconess and president of Pastor's Aide. Mrs. Bizor retired as a janitorial technician from TISD.
She was preceded in death by her husband, Terry Bizor Sr.; parents; eight siblings; one granddaughter; and one grandson.
Survivors include four sons, Freddie (Barbara) Bizor, Lancaster, Alger (Pearlie) Bizor, Dallas, Charles (Velancia) Bizor, Dallas, and Elder Terry (Emma) Bizor Jr., Cedar Hills; three daughters, Sallie Gossett, Dallas, Marilyn Rainey, Dallas, and Evelyn (Jerry) Embry, Tyler; sister, Eulalia Junior, Houston; 27 grandchildren; 35 great-grandchildren; and 28 great-great-grandchildren.
Viewing will begin at 1 p.m. Friday, Jan. 30, 2015, at Jones Valley Church of God in Christ with the wake from 6 to 8 p.m.
